Output 7fa34c8115eb956a4c38f4e1b49052d2d74c137c993b95eb15a0026808ebd005:0

value
568784913
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f280475a583fac0546a604e255a8fb674a27e2a8 OP_EQUALVERIFY OP_CHECKSIG
address
1P7ECPKcF65L8BxXeitoeeVZycPisR4Bqq
transaction
7fa34c8115eb956a4c38f4e1b49052d2d74c137c993b95eb15a0026808ebd005
confirmations
659848
spent
true